## Changelog — Renderfall Transcoding Farm v3.8.0

Renamed setting: `FARM_WORKER_TOKEN_PATH` is now `RENDERFALL_NODE_CREDENTIAL`. The old name is no longer read as of this release, so any transcoding node still using it will fail its handshake with the scheduler and drop out of the pool. On-call: if you see nodes flapping after the upgrade, this rename is the likely cause. Remove the deprecated entry from each node's env file, then add the replacement by appending the following line:

sealed setting: ARCHIVE_KEY3=c1f

Night-shift staff: Floor 4 of the Tellhaven Building opens this week. After 21:00, access is via the rear stairwell only; the lifts are locked out overnight during the settling period. Complete a walk-through of the new floor once per shift and log it. The stairwell keypad accepts the code below.

badge for yahop-fawep: bdg-XBKXI-68071

## Authentication

Hey plugin folks — before your plugin can touch soft-deleted rows in the Cartomax orders table, you'll need to authenticate against our internal Vaultlet gateway. Soft-deleted orders keep their `deleted_at` timestamp and stay queryable for 90 days, but only authenticated callers with the `orders:tombstone` scope can read them. Pass your credential in the `Authorization` header on every request; unauthenticated calls get a 403, no exceptions. The shared sandbox key for plugin development is below.

gateway credential: kto2_4n

We recommend the built-in `pinz` codec (zstd under the hood, dictionary-trained on typical metric shapes); gzip works but ratios are noticeably worse. Batch first, compress second, and keep batches under 2 MB post-compression. Benchmarks, dictionary download instructions, and the full payload spec are collected on our internal compression guide, which you'll find here.

runbook for yadup-fahif: https://jira.qorvelcorp.internal/spaces/spaces/spaces/b46212397071